Next up, La Grande Salle. This is our major classroom. All movement, acrobatics, and autocour presentations take place in here. It used to be an old boxing ring. Now seriously, how can you not want to create and play in this room. It’s a little bit less than twice as large as this photo depicts. Lots more room on the left. The second years (seen in black, while first years wear a multitude of dark colors you wont catch a second year out of black – they also all have cool haircuts) were coming in to start and work so I didn’t want to have the camera out.


And here’s the entrance into the school from the back alley. Some fellow Lecoqers can be seen in the foreground. You can see the old “Central” sign above our door. That was the name of the boxing ring.
